@UriEndpoint(firstVersion="2.19.0",
scheme="openstack-swift",
title="OpenStack Swift",
syntax="openstack-swift:host",
label="cloud,paas",
producerOnly=true)
public class SwiftEndpoint
extends AbstractOpenstackEndpoint
V2, V3| Constructor and Description |
|---|
SwiftEndpoint(String uri,
SwiftComponent component) |
| Modifier and Type | Method and Description |
|---|---|
org.apache.camel.Producer |
createProducer() |
String |
getApiVersion() |
org.openstack4j.core.transport.Config |
getConfig() |
String |
getDomain() |
String |
getHost() |
String |
getOperation() |
String |
getPassword() |
String |
getProject() |
String |
getSubsystem() |
String |
getUsername() |
void |
setApiVersion(String apiVersion)
OpenStack API version
|
void |
setConfig(org.openstack4j.core.transport.Config config)
OpenStack configuration
|
void |
setDomain(String domain)
Authentication domain
|
void |
setHost(String host)
OpenStack host url
|
void |
setOperation(String operation)
The operation to do
|
void |
setPassword(String password)
OpenStack password
|
void |
setProject(String project)
The project ID
|
void |
setSubsystem(String subsystem)
OpenStack Swift subsystem
|
void |
setUsername(String username)
OpenStack username
|
createClient, createConsumer, isSingletonconfigureConsumer, configurePollingConsumer, configureProperties, createAsyncProducer, createEndpointUri, createExchange, createExchange, createPollingConsumer, doInit, doStart, doStop, equals, getCamelContext, getComponent, getEndpointKey, getEndpointUri, getExceptionHandler, getExchangePattern, getId, getPollingConsumerBlockTimeout, getPollingConsumerQueueSize, hashCode, isBasicPropertyBinding, isBridgeErrorHandler, isLazyStartProducer, isLenientProperties, isPollingConsumerBlockWhenFull, isSynchronous, setBasicPropertyBinding, setBridgeErrorHandler, setCamelContext, setEndpointUri, setEndpointUriIfNotSpecified, setExceptionHandler, setExchangePattern, setLazyStartProducer, setPollingConsumerBlockTimeout, setPollingConsumerBlockWhenFull, setPollingConsumerQueueSize, setProperties, setSynchronous, toStringbuild, doBuild, doResume, doShutdown, doSuspend, getStatus, init, isBuild, isInit, isNew, isRunAllowed, isShutdown, isStarted, isStarting, isStartingOrStarted, isStopped, isStopping, isStoppingOrStopped, isSuspended, isSuspending, isSuspendingOrSuspended, resume, shutdown, start, stop, suspendpublic SwiftEndpoint(String uri, SwiftComponent component)
public String getSubsystem()
public void setSubsystem(String subsystem)
public String getDomain()
getDomain in class AbstractOpenstackEndpointpublic void setDomain(String domain)
public String getProject()
getProject in class AbstractOpenstackEndpointpublic void setProject(String project)
public String getOperation()
getOperation in class AbstractOpenstackEndpointpublic void setOperation(String operation)
public String getUsername()
getUsername in class AbstractOpenstackEndpointpublic void setUsername(String username)
public String getPassword()
getPassword in class AbstractOpenstackEndpointpublic void setPassword(String password)
public String getHost()
getHost in class AbstractOpenstackEndpointpublic void setHost(String host)
public org.openstack4j.core.transport.Config getConfig()
getConfig in class AbstractOpenstackEndpointpublic void setConfig(org.openstack4j.core.transport.Config config)
public String getApiVersion()
getApiVersion in class AbstractOpenstackEndpointpublic void setApiVersion(String apiVersion)
Apache Camel